#2c23a9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c23a9 is composed of 17.3% red, 13.7%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74% cyan, 79.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 244 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 40%. #2c23a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#5846ff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#2c23a9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020106 is the darkest color, while #f6f5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c23a9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#62626a is the less saturated color, while #1104c8 is the most saturated one.
